WebThe largest widely accepted size for a wild Kodiak bear, as well as for a brown bear, was for a bear killed in English Bay on Kodiak Island in fall 1894 as several measurements were made of this bear, including a body mass of 751 kg (1,656 lb), and a hind foot and a voucher skull were examined and verified by the Guinness Book of World Records. WebKodiak National Wildlife Refuge, established in 1941, covers some two-thirds of the island and is the habitat of the Kodiak, or Alaskan, brown bear, the largest form of grizzly bear; some 3,000 Kodiak bears inhabit the …

WebThe Kodiak brown bear (Ursus arctos middendorffi) is a subspecies of brown bear that only exists on the Kodiak Archipelago, which includes Kodiak Island and the surrounding islands of Afognak, Shuyak, Raspberry, Uganik, Sitkalidak and others, in Alaska.There are an estimated 3,500 Kodiak brown bears on the Kodiak Archipelago, with their diet and habits …
